    What is the Typical Duration of a House Raising Project?

    When you start a house raising project, the typical duration to range from two to four weeks. The timeline varies based on factors like how complex the foundation work is, structural modifications, and flood prevention requirements. You must account for preparing the site, disconnecting utilities, and weather conditions. A detailed assessment ensures your foundation repair and flood prevention upgrades move forward smoothly, reducing setbacks and maximizing structural integrity across the house raising process.

    What Are the Permit Requirements for House Raising in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ene?

    Building permits are required before raising a house in Orillia, Coldwater, or Penetanguishene. You must provide comprehensive plans specifying foundation modifications, safety protocols, and structural changes. Local authorities will review your application to guarantee compliance with local zoning laws and construction codes. Not acquiring the necessary permits can trigger construction delays, fines, or required restoration work. Be sure to contact your local planning department to verify specific house raising requirements and procedures.

    Can I Stay in My Home During the House Raising Project?

    During the house raising process, you generally cannot remain in your residence, because the lifting procedure presents safety concerns and impacts home services. You'll need to arrange alternative accommodation for your protection. The completion time differs, but you'll need alternative housing for several weeks, subject to project specifications and weather patterns. Plan your alternate living arrangements in advance, and collaborate with your construction manager to minimize disruption and ensure efficient project completion.
